Menasha to be Bought by the Campbell Group

"Menasha Forest Products Corporation("MFPC") announced today that it has entered into a definitive merger agreement through which an affiliate of investment funds managed by The Campbell Group would acquire MFPC. Under the terms of the merger agreement, holders of MFPC's outstanding common and preferred stock will receive an undisclosed sum in cash. The transaction includes the assumption of MFPC's debt and other obligations."
"Through this transaction, The Campbell Group will acquire approximately 135,500 acres of prime timberlands in Oregon and Washington together with MFPC's related businesses. "On behalf of our clients, we are pleased to have the opportunity to acquire this portfolio of high-quality, productive timberlands," said John Gilleland, President of The Campbell Group."
